Network Control Center Manager jobs in California

Network Control Center Manager manages the daily activities of a network service function to ensure efficient, reliable, and secure operations that meet users' needs. Directs testing, configuration changes, or upgrades to network hardware or software. Being a Network Control Center Manager oversees monitoring of the network traffic and performance to identify and troubleshoot any issues. Leads incident response and implements standard incident management processes, including root cause analysis (RCA) of any issues to identify and deploy corrective actions. Additionally, Network Control Center Manager develops capacity planning forecasts and strategies. Manages relations with vendors and service providers and monitors performance quality to ensure required service levels are delivered.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a director. The Network Control Center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be a Network Control Center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1-3 years supervisory experience may be required. Extensive knowledge of the function and department processes.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Satellite Control Network Site Manager with Security Clearance
  • ClearanceJobs
  • Lompoc, CA FULL_TIME
  • Agile Decision Sciences, LLC. (ADS), a subsidiary of ASRC Federal, is a premier provider of systems engineering, software engineering, system integration and project management services for real-time, mission-critical defense systems. ADS is seeking a Satellite Control Network Site Manager at Vandenberg Tracking Station (VTS), Vandenberg SFB, CA. This is in anticipation of favorable award of the Satellite Control Network Tracking Station Operations, Remote Site and Mission Partner Support (STORMS) Task Order providing operations and organizational maintenance for the SCN. Key Role:

    • Responsible for the overall management of contract related Performance Work Statement (PWS) tasks associated with the Remote Tracking Station (RTS)
    • Management of all operations and maintenance personnel assigned to the RTS
    • Responsible for all operations, maintenance, logistics, Local Area Network (LAN), GPS Monitor Station, Mission Partner Support, administration, communications, security and safety of all personnel assigned
    • Responsible to the USSF Station Commander for all activities and mission support that occur at the station
    • Responsible for the execution of all site-related ancillary and additional duties to include: COMSEC, Tech Orders, Tools, PMEL, GFE/GFP, Safety, Training, etc.
    • Provide support and coordination to the STORMS SOPS Squadron Manager
    • Responsible for all assigned activities at the RTS and will ensure that all personnel follow approved US Space Force and management operational directives
    • Responsible to ensure Configuration Management of all site equipment, hardware/software updates to include downloading of updates and notification of issues.
    • Coordinate maintenance activities to include PDM, UDLM, EDLM or other sustainment activities. Required Qualifications:
    • Typical education and experience are a college degree with at least 5 years of relevant experience, or 8-15 years of experience with increasing responsibilities supporting the SCN may be suitable substitute for non-degreed candidates
    • 5 years experience with remote satellite tracking stations and understand satellite command and control elements and functions
    • Satellite tracking station experience that includes operations and maintenance support for non-geostationary constellations
    • Active DoD Secret security clearance, and ability to obtain a TS/SCI security clearance Preferred Qualifications:
    • Currently or previously SCN operations and maintenance qualified/certified
    • Experience at overseas locations is desirable
    • Ideal candidate will have multiple years of experience at an SCN Remote Tracking Station performing operations and maintenance as a Site Manager, Chief of Operations, and/or Chief of Support We invest in the lives of our employees, both in and out of the workplace, by providing competitive pay and benefits packages.
